Targeted Ads Coming to PC, Console Games - 19.10.04

  Email to a friend



The _render_ game blog points to a September news article about two companies (inGame and Massive Inc.) developing software that communicates with an ad server, which then inserts targeted ads into games:

The companies say they can serve ads to any gaming platform-console, portable console, PC, online network gaming, or mobile phones--as long as it's Internet-enabled.

Both platforms enable advertisers to target by demographic and geographic location, and adjust campaign duration in real-time. Targeting features must be agreed upon with game developers, and usually require players to provide opt-in registration.

Most gamers would probably react to this news the same way _render_ did:

I can tolerate a little product placement, as long as it's subtle and appropriate to the setting, but this is disturbing. I don't want adbots in my games or anywhere else on my computer
